CES cabinet approves $560M cement, steel project in Kajo-Keji

The Government of Central Equatoria State has approved a landmark $560 million investment by Global Trading Commodities (GTC) Group to establish South Sudan’s first large-scale cement and steel rebar manufacturing plants in Kajo-Keji County. The decision was endorsed during an extraordinary Council of Ministers meeting held Friday, chaired by Governor Lt. Gen. Rabi Mujung Emmanuel. […]

Ezra agrees to slash Juba electricity tariffs from 1st November

Ezra Construction and Development Group has announced that it will comply with President Salva Kiir’s directive to cut electricity tariffs in Juba, with the new pricing expected to take effect on November 1, 2025. Koang out, Dollar in: Upper Nile’s chair rarely gets warm

South Sudan’s President Salva Kiir has once again reshuffled leadership in Upper Nile State, dismissing Governor James Koang Chuol and appointing Jacob Dollar Ruot in his place, the latest in a string of rapid political changes in the country’s restive north.
